Understanding the Prompt

Begin by thoroughly reading the scholarship prompt. Understand what the committee is looking for in your essay. Reflect on how your experiences, aspirations, and values align with the mission of the Twyla J Haley Memorial Nursing Scholarship. This scholarship supports students at Mount Wachusett Community College, so consider how your educational journey at this institution will shape your future in nursing.

Brainstorming Across the Four Buckets

To create a well-rounded essay, gather material across four key areas:

  • Background: Reflect on your personal history. What experiences have shaped your decision to pursue nursing? Consider family influences, significant life events, or challenges you have overcome.
  • Achievements: List your accomplishments related to nursing or healthcare. Include specific metrics, such as volunteer hours, leadership roles, or academic achievements. Be prepared to discuss how these experiences have prepared you for a career in nursing.
  • The Gap: Identify what you currently lack in your education or experience that this scholarship will help you address. Why is further study essential for your career goals? Be honest and specific about your aspirations.
  • Personality: Share personal anecdotes that illustrate your values and character. What makes you unique as a candidate? This is your opportunity to humanize your application.

Once you have gathered your material, outline your essay. A strong structure will help you convey your message clearly. Aim for a logical flow:

  1. Introduction: Start with a concrete moment or scene that captures your motivation for nursing.
  2. Body Paragraphs: Dedicate each paragraph to one of the four buckets. Use the STAR method to illustrate your achievements and experiences.
  3. Conclusion: Reflect on your journey and express your commitment to making a positive impact in the nursing field.

Drafting Voice and Style

As you draft your essay, maintain an active voice and focus on specificity. Avoid vague statements and clichés. Each paragraph should convey one main idea and transition smoothly to the next. Remember to reflect on your experiences and answer the “So what?” question—why do your experiences matter in the context of this scholarship?

Revision and “So What?”

After completing your first draft, take a break before revising. Look for clarity and coherence in your writing. Ensure that each section contributes to the overall message of your essay. Ask yourself if you are effectively communicating your motivations, achievements, and future goals. Seek feedback from trusted mentors or peers to refine your essay further.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

Be mindful of these common mistakes:

  • Avoid starting with clichés or overly broad statements. Engage the reader with a specific moment or insight.
  • Do not exaggerate or fabricate experiences. Authenticity is crucial in your narrative.
  • Steer clear of passive constructions. Use active voice to convey your agency and impact.
